Dasungezhuang is situated within the Daxing District of Beijing, representing a critical intersection where the sprawling urbanity of China's capital meets the fertile agricultural expanses of the North China Plain. Positioned on an expansive, low-lying alluvial plain, the terrain is predominantly flat, characterized by a subtle gradient that slopes gently toward the southeast. This geographic positioning is pivotal to its atmospheric profile; the lack of significant topographic barriers to the east and south allows pollutants from the industrial belts of Hebei and Tianjin to migrate easily toward the city. Conversely, the Yan Mountains to the north and west act as a formidable physical wall, often trapping stagnant air masses over the basin during periods of low wind speed. The local urban character is a hybrid of residential clusters and peri-urban farmland, creating a complex urban-rural gradient where dust from agricultural activities mixes with vehicular emissions from the nearby highway networks. Proximity to the Yongding River basin further influences the local microclimate, adding humidity that can facilitate the formation of secondary particulate matter. As a satellite settlement within the broader Beijing metropolitan area, Dasungezhuang experiences the cumulative environmental pressures of a megacity while remaining susceptible to the seasonal dust storms originating from the Gobi Desert. This unique spatial arrangement ensures that its air quality is less a product of local emissions and more a reflection of regional atmospheric transport patterns. Specifically, the interaction between the cold Siberian High and the local topography creates a volatile environment where air quality fluctuates rapidly based on the prevailing wind direction and the strength of the seasonal monsoon.
The air quality narrative in Dasungezhuang is dictated by the rhythmic shifts of the East Asian monsoon. Winter is typically the most challenging season, as powerful temperature inversions trap pollutants near the ground, while increased coal combustion for heating elevates particulate levels. During these freezing months, stagnant air masses often lead to prolonged smog episodes, making it essential for sensitive groups, such as asthmatics, to remain indoors and use high-efficiency air purifiers. Spring introduces a different threat: the arrival of fierce northwesterly winds that carry immense quantities of mineral dust from the Gobi Desert. These sandstorms can cause sudden, dramatic spikes in particulate matter, necessitating the use of N95 masks for anyone venturing outside. Summer generally offers the cleanest air, as the prevailing southerly winds bring moist, maritime air from the Pacific, which helps disperse pollutants and wash the atmosphere through frequent rainfall. This is the ideal season for outdoor activity, though high humidity can occasionally exacerbate ozone levels. Autumn serves as a transitional period; while the air is often crisp and clear in October, the return of stable high-pressure systems in November can once again trigger pollution buildup. For the elderly and children, the transition into winter is a critical window for health monitoring. By understanding these cycles, residents can navigate the year, favoring the rainy summer months for exertion and exercising extreme caution during the stagnant winter and dusty spring peaks. This cyclical pattern requires a proactive approach to respiratory health and a keen awareness of daily meteorological reports to ensure long-term wellbeing.
